Outbuilding Construction in Kansas City, KS
Outbuilding construction services cover the design, planning, and building of additional structures on residential properties, such as sheds, garages, workshops, or storage units. These projects typically involve creating functional spaces that enhance property utility and organization. Homeowners often seek out these services to expand their storage capacity, create dedicated work or hobby areas, or add value to their property. Before requesting construction, property owners usually want to understand the scope of the project, including size, materials, and any local building codes or permits that may apply.
It’s important for property owners to consider factors like the intended use of the outbuilding, available space on the property, and budget constraints. Clarifying these details helps ensure the finished structure meets expectations and complies with local regulations. Understanding the timeline, foundation requirements, and options for customization can also facilitate a smoother construction process. Outbuilding Construction Questions
What types of outbuildings are commonly built? Common outbuildings include sheds, garages, workshops, and storage buildings tailored to property owners' needs.
What materials are typically used for outbuilding construction? Wood, metal, and vinyl are popular choices, depending on durability, appearance, and maintenance preferences.
Are outbuildings suitable for different property sizes? Yes, outbuildings can be designed to fit a variety of lot sizes and property layouts to maximize utility and space.
What should property owners consider before building an outbuilding? Consider local zoning regulations, property boundaries, and the intended use to ensure proper planning and compliance.
